Inflation rose to a thirteen-year high in the euro area
Inflation was pushed to a thirteen-year high by sharply rising energy prices in the eurozone in September.
According to preliminary data released by the European Union’s statistical office (Eurostat) on Friday, consumer prices rose by 3.4 percent year-on-year in the eurozone of 19 EU countries, the strongest pace since September 2008. (MTI)
